titleOfInvention Process for the production of trihydroxy-benzenes
abstract By using elevated temperatures and certain low water contents before the reaction begins, 1,2,3- and 1,2,4-trihydroxybenzenes can be obtained in very good yields by directly reacting resorcinol with aqueous hydrogen peroxide.
